About the book
Pittsburgh reporter Rachael Todd has a hard deadline — and it’s personal. Her friend is a murder suspect. He knew the victim. He had a strong motive and a weak alibi. Rachael’s certain he is being framed, and she’ll have to live up to her nickname “Rascal” to clear him. Rascal sees a connection to an earlier crime. The clock is ticking as she digs through multiple layers of legal and bureaucratic misdeeds, crimes, and evidence that the police ignored.
Is a crime solved when the criminals are identified, or only after they are brought to justice? This is a mystery born from that question. The story includes many twists and turns, even after the crime is solved. It features characters, including the bad guys, that grow in ways that might surprise you, and well-researched circumstances that will take you from delight to frustration while moving you close to the edge of your seat—sound interesting? My review for the book September 6th 2024
After reading the four previous books by Dan Antion, I was keen to read the start to a new mystery series headlining one of the previous secondary characters.
I was not disappointed and immediately engaged with Rachael ‘Rascal’ Todd who rather than being cast, as an ambitious, fame seeking and rather underhand reporter, comes across as a caring, dedicated researcher, intent on finding the truth. She does benefit from the support of her editor, an old hand who has seen it all, however he gives her a great deal of freedom whilst gently pulling her back from anything too dangerous.
Corruption in high office is not uncommon, but as first hand evidence comes to light it is obvious there is something very fishy about a multi-million dollar investment project, literally going up in smoke. The web of deceit and civic irregularities lead to some interesting and sometimes dangerous situations, but Rascal is determined to clear the name of her friend who she is so invested in saving and will not be put off.
Although this is a stand alone book, it was great to see some of the other characters from the previous books and to catch up with their lives. They do provide this young reporter with a valuable source of information and support and satisfy the tying up of some loose ends..
I have no hesitation in recommending this thriller/mystery as a terrific read with great characters and interesting twists and turns. I look forward to more mysteries in the future.

About Dan Antion
Dan Antion was born outside of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. He grew up and attended college in the area around western Pennsylvania. Dan has written and published the popular No Facilities blog since 2011. A lifelong interest in writing became a reality after he retired from a successful 42-year-long career in information management.
Knuckleheads, published in June 2022, is the first book in the Dreamer’s Alliance Series. This story introduces the main characters in this series, in which the next two books will follow in late summer and early winter 2022.
Dan lives in Connecticut with his wife, a few pets and all the wildlife they can feed.
